Rumah  >  Artikel  >  pangkalan data  >  Bagaimana untuk menukar kata laluan pengguna dalam pangkalan data oracle

Bagaimana untuk menukar kata laluan pengguna dalam pangkalan data oracle

PHPz
PHPzasal
2023-04-04 14:00:494355semak imbas

Pangkalan data Oracle ialah salah satu sistem pengurusan pangkalan data hubungan yang paling banyak digunakan di dunia. Dalam proses menggunakan pangkalan data Oracle, kita selalunya perlu menukar kata laluan pengguna pangkalan data untuk memastikan keselamatan data. Artikel ini akan memperkenalkan cara menukar kata laluan pengguna pangkalan data Oracle.

  1. Log masuk ke pangkalan data Oracle

Pertama, kita perlu log masuk ke pangkalan data Oracle dengan keistimewaan pentadbir. Pangkalan data Oracle menggunakan pengguna SYS atau SYSTEM sebagai pengguna pentadbir Kita boleh log masuk menggunakan arahan berikut:

  sqlplus / as sysdba

Selepas memasukkan arahan, anda akan diminta untuk memasukkan kata laluan pentadbir kata laluan, anda boleh log masuk.

  1. Cari pengguna yang perlu menukar kata laluan

Selepas log masuk ke pangkalan data Oracle, anda perlu mencari pengguna yang perlu menukar kata laluan. Kita boleh menggunakan pernyataan SQL berikut untuk menanyakan semua pengguna dalam pangkalan data:

  SELECT * FROM dba_users

Jika kita hanya perlu menanyakan pengguna tertentu, kita boleh menggunakan pernyataan SQL berikut:

  SELECT * FROM dba_users WHERE username='用户名'

Dalam pertanyaan Selepas tiba di pengguna yang perlu menukar kata laluan, kami perlu mengingati USERNAME dan USER_ID pengguna.

  1. Tukar Kata Laluan

Selepas mengesahkan pengguna yang perlu menukar kata laluan, anda boleh menggunakan pernyataan SQL berikut untuk menukar kata laluan pengguna:

  ALTER USER 用户名 IDENTIFIED BY '新密码';

di mana , 'Kata Laluan Baharu' ialah kata laluan baharu yang ingin kami ubah.

Jika anda perlu menukar kata laluan kepada kata laluan yang berbeza daripada kata laluan sebelumnya, anda boleh menggunakan pernyataan SQL berikut untuk mengubah suainya:

  ALTER USER 用户名 IDENTIFIED BY VALUES '哈希值';

Di mana, 'nilai hash' adalah cincang yang dihasilkan oleh kata laluan Yunani pangkalan data Oracle. Kami boleh menanyakan nilai cincang kata laluan sedia ada menggunakan pernyataan SQL berikut:

  SELECT password FROM dba_users WHERE user_id=用户ID;

Berdasarkan nilai cincang yang ditanya, kami boleh menggunakan nilai cincang apabila menukar kata laluan untuk memastikan kata laluan baharu itu konsisten dengan kata laluan lama berbeza.

  1. Keluar dari pangkalan data

Selepas menukar kata laluan, kita boleh menggunakan arahan berikut untuk keluar dari pangkalan data Oracle:

  exit;

Pada ketika ini , ubah suai pengguna pangkalan data Oracle Proses kata laluan selesai.

Ringkasan

Apabila menggunakan pangkalan data Oracle, keselamatan kata laluan adalah sangat penting. Kami selalunya perlu menukar kata laluan pengguna pangkalan data untuk memastikan keselamatan data. Untuk menukar kata laluan pengguna pangkalan data Oracle, kita perlu log masuk ke pangkalan data sebagai pentadbir, cari pengguna yang kata laluannya perlu ditukar, dan kemudian gunakan arahan ALTER USER untuk menukar kata laluan. Selepas penukaran kata laluan selesai, kita harus keluar dari pangkalan data Oracle tepat pada masanya untuk menghalang capaian yang tidak dibenarkan.

Atas ialah kandungan terperinci Bagaimana untuk menukar kata laluan pengguna dalam pangkalan data oracle.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n